Jabba, I recently bought a pair of GPS boots. Just a few quid under the ton I think. These are not the waterproof version which are about £30 more. I am told that all A***s boots have all their seams taped and the only addition in the waterproof ones is a goretex liner with a gussety bit in the zip opening. I have worn mine quite a bit what with having a new bike, no problems at all, very comfortable indeed but also well constructed and confidence inspiring. Have kept my feet dry in heavy rain a couple of times. More impressive, they kept my toes warm on a 70m ride on Saturday in a temperature of 1C. (I know this cos the VFR has an air temp thermometer. I don't know why HondaSan thought that was important...) It was bloody cold.

Top kit, if they fit your feet you will be very happy. On the other hand if you want a pair of Sidi Black Rains size 43 nearly new for 60 notes I'm your man.

I have a pair of Alpinestars GPS 3 waterproof boots. Comfort wise they are very good. They do take a bit a waring in so so don't be put off when you have to push and pull a lot at first and don't buy a size bigger just to make them fit. once you have worn them in they are very comfortable.

I am on my second pair now as I had some problems with the first pair. I found the velcro stopped sticking at the top of the boot and kept catching on my foot pegs, and each other when I was walking. I sent them back to have them repaired by Alpinestars but after a few months they did the same. I have recently taken them back again and have a brand new pair. According to the guy at Crescent Suzuki they have made a few improvements. The top edge of velcro is now tailored so it follows the contour of the boot making it stay in place.

As far as waterproofing goes I have worn them in all weathers including sustained heavy down pours for over an hour and haven't felt a drop come through.

I will be interested to see if the velcro fix is still working in a few months time but initial indications are good. I cannot praise Alpinestars and Crescent Suzuki enough for their customer service.
